I just reproduced it by: - having a file opened with some bookmarks - git stash - git stash pop They're all gone, also in other opened files. Sorry, made a mistake: the bookmarks in other opened files remained. I forgot I removed one just before testing. And the version is: 5.7.211203 (21.12.3) Hi thanks for taking a look. The bug remains very elusive, I still cannot pin down exactly what triggers it. Here is one thing that does usually trigger it, virtually every time: Occasionally KDevelop will crash. When I restart KDevelop and open the project, it will ask if I want to clear the cache. When I do that, I often find that my bookmarks are missing, or very messed up - being moved around especially into 'bunches' where I never originally placed them. It is not entirely clear to me that KDevelop is at fault. Rather Kate might be at fault. Possible? I thought I had mentioned this before, but I could swear that once I caught Kate running alone forgetting its bookmarks. But alas, it has been too long to be sure.
